Pupperoos has been busy this year running professional development workshops for teachers in Sydney.One workshop was for Pre-School Teachers, which focused on Puppetry for Early Childhood Language Development. Participants learned how to use puppetry to stimulate literacy and act as a springboard for other engaging learning experiences. The 2 ½ hour session was held at [...]

On Friday 11th September, Pupperoos ran a workshop on "Creating a Dynamic Literacy Classroom with Puppetry". It was part of the Future Directions in Literacy Conference hosted by Sydney University's Division of Professional Learning in the Faculty of Education and Social Work, and held at the Harold Park Function Centre in Glebe NSW.
